How to Dial Romania from the US
# From a US phone:
011 + 40 + number
# From a mobile (or VoIP app):
+40 + number
# Example — calling a Bucharest landline:
+40 21 123 4567
# Example — calling a Romanian mobile:
+40 721 123 456
# Example — calling Cluj-Napoca:
+40 264 123 456
Important: Romanian numbers start with 0 domestically. When dialing from the US, drop the leading 0: 021 becomes +40 21 (Bucharest), 0721 becomes +40 721 (mobile). Mobile numbers start with 07xx (drop the 0: +40 7xx).
Major Area Codes
- Bucharest: 21
- Cluj-Napoca: 264
- Timisoara: 256
- Iasi: 232
- Constanta: 241
- Brasov: 268
- Sibiu: 269
Carriers & Mobile
- Orange RO: Largest carrier
- Vodafone RO: Second largest
- Digi (RCS & RDS): Unique to Romania — extremely cheap plans, popular among locals
- Mobile prefixes: 07xx (e.g., 072x Orange, 074x Vodafone, 076x Digi)
- Internet: Some of the fastest and cheapest in Europe — fiber is widespread
Digi: Romania's Unique Carrier
Digi (formerly RCS & RDS) is a uniquely Romanian phenomenon. It offers some of the cheapest mobile and fiber plans in Europe — often 5-10x cheaper than Western European carriers. Many Romanians use Digi for both mobile and home internet. Digi mobile numbers start with 076x. The company has expanded to Spain, Italy, and other EU countries.

Tips for Calling Romania
- Romania is 7 hours ahead of EST (EET, UTC+2). When it's 8 AM in New York, it's 3 PM in Bucharest. Best window: 9-11 AM EST (4-6 PM EET) for afternoon calls, or 12-2 PM EST (7-9 PM EET) for evening calls
- Romania has blazing-fast internet — thanks to early fiber investments and Digi's competitive pricing, Romania consistently ranks among the top 10 countries globally for internet speed. VoIP quality from Romania is exceptional
- Digi is uniquely cheap — if your Romanian contact is on Digi, they likely have unlimited data for a fraction of what you'd pay in the US. Data isn't a concern for VoIP calls in Romania
